DESCRIPTION:The Harvard Radcliffe Institute hosts a book talk with Dean Tomiko Brown-Nagin.  The event will feature Dean Brown-Nagin reading from her recent book, <em>Civil Rights Queen: Constance Baker Motley and the Struggle for Equality</em> (Pantheon, 2022) and include a discussion and Q&amp;A with <strong><a href="internal:/people/henry-louis-gates-jr" target="_blank" title="Professor Gates' Faculty Bio">AAAS Professor Henry Louis Gates Jr.</a></strong>  The event is free and open to the public with <a href="https://www.radcliffe.harvard.edu/event/2022-book-talk-tomiko-brown-nagin-virtual" target="_blank" title="Event Registration">advance registration</a>.
